Since its launch in November 2022, ChatGPT, an artificial intelligence (AI) chatbot, has been inflicting fairly a stir due to the software program’s surprisingly human and correct responses.
The auto-generative system reached a record-breaking 100 million month-to-month energetic customers solely two months after launching. Nevertheless, whereas its reputation continues to develop, the present dialogue throughout the cybersecurity trade is whether or not this kind of know-how will help in making the web safer or play proper into the palms of these making an attempt to trigger chaos.
AI software program has a wide range of cybersecurity use circumstances, together with superior data analysis, automating repetitive duties, and serving to to calculate threat scores. Nevertheless, quickly after its debut, it was rapidly established that this easy-to-use, freely out there chatbot may additionally assist hackers infiltrate software program and develop refined phishing instruments.
So, is ChatGPT a present from the cybersecurity gods or a plague getting used to punish? To find the reply, we should take a look at the professionals, cons and future. Let’s dive in.

What are the present risks of ChatGPT?
Like several new technological development, there’ll all the time be some detrimental implications, and ChatGPT is not any completely different.
Presently, essentially the most talked-about situation relating to the chatbot comes from the convenience of making very convincing phishing texts, seemingly for use in malicious emails. On account of its lack of safety measures, it’s been straightforward for threat actors, whose first language is probably not English for instance, to make use of the ChatGPT mechanism to create an eloquent, attractive message written with near-perfect grammar in seconds.
And since People misplaced $40 billion in 2022 to those scams, it’s straightforward to see why criminals would use ChatGPT to get a slice of this profitable illicit pie.
AI-powered chatbots additionally elevate the query of job safety. After all, the present system couldn’t substitute a extremely educated skilled, however this know-how can considerably scale back the variety of logs and reviews that should be inspected by an worker. This might affect what number of analysts a safety operation heart (SOC) would wish to make use of.
Whereas the software program does supply a number of benefits to cybersecurity companies, there will probably be loads of corporations that can undertake the know-how merely due to its present reputation and try and entice new clients with it. Nevertheless, utilizing the know-how purely due to its fad standing can result in misuse. Firms might not set up enough security measures, hindering progress in constructing an efficient safety program.
The cybersecurity advantages of ChatGPT
As with every new know-how, disruption is an inevitable element, however that doesn’t must be a foul factor.
Cybersecurity corporations can add an additional layer of intelligence to their guide efforts of sifting via audit logs or inspecting community packets to differentiate threats from false alarms.
Due to ChatGPT’s means to detect patterns and search inside particular parameters, it can be used for repetitive duties and producing reviews. Cyber corporations can then extra intelligently calculate threat scores for threats impacting organizations through the use of ChatGPT as a super-powered analysis assistant.
For instance, Orca Security, an Israeli-based cybersecurity firm, has began to make use of ChatGPT’s superior evaluation qualities to plow via its ocean of information and help with safety alerts. By realizing early how the chatbot can enhance its day-to-day working, the corporate may be taught from the know-how, which provides it a singular benefit in tweaking their fashions to optimize how ChatGPT works for its enterprise.
Moreover, the chatbot’s natural language processing, which makes it so good at writing phishing emails, means it’s additionally excellent for creating complicated safety insurance policies. These articulate texts might be used on cybersecurity web sites and in coaching paperwork, saving valuable time for valued workforce members.
The way forward for ChatGPT
ChatGPT’s AI know-how is available to a lot of the world. Subsequently, as with every different battle, it’s merely a race to see which aspect will make higher use of the know-how.
Cybersecurity corporations might want to repeatedly fight nefarious customers who will determine methods to make use of ChatGPT to trigger hurt in ways in which cybersecurity companies haven’t but fathomed. And but this reality hasn’t deterred traders, and the way forward for ChatGPT appears to be like very vibrant. With Microsoft investing $10 billion in Open AI, it’s clear that ChatGPT’s data and skills will proceed to develop.
For future variations of this know-how, software program builders want to concentrate to its lack of security measures, and the satan will probably be within the particulars.
ChatGPT in all probability received’t have the ability to thwart this downside to a big diploma. It could actually have mechanisms in place to guage customers’ habits and residential in on people who use apparent prompts like, “write me a phishing e-mail as if I’m somebody’s boss,” or attempt to validate people’ identities.
Open AI may even work with researchers to coach its datasets to guage when their textual content has been utilized in assaults elsewhere.
Nevertheless, all of those concepts pose a slew of issues, together with mounting prices and knowledge safety points.
For the present phishing epidemic to be addressed, extra folks want schooling and consciousness to determine these assaults. And the trade wants extra investments from cell carriers and e-mail suppliers to mitigate what number of assaults occur within the wild.
